As you use your computer over time, you may notice that your C drive, which is the primary storage drive in most Windows-based systems, becomes cluttered and filled with unnecessary files. This can lead to slower performance and decreased storage capacity. Therefore, it's important to regularly clean your C drive to ensure that your computer is running at its optimal performance. In this article, we will provide you with a complete guide on how to clean C drive in Windows 11.

Step 1: Remove Unnecessary Files and Folders

The first step in cleaning your C drive is to remove any unnecessary files and folders. You can use the built-in Disk Cleanup tool in Windows 11 to do this.

To access the Disk Cleanup tool, follow these steps:

  1. Press the Windows key + E to open File Explorer.
  2. Right-click on your C drive and select "Properties".
  3. Click on the "Disk Cleanup" button.

Once you open the Disk Cleanup tool, it will scan your C drive for unnecessary files that can be deleted. These include temporary files, system files, recycle bin items, and more. You can select which files to delete by checking the boxes next to them.

Once you have selected the files to delete, click on the "OK" button to remove them from your system.

Step 2: Uninstall Unused Programs

The next step in cleaning your C drive is to uninstall any unused programs. Over time, you may have installed programs that you no longer use or need. These programs take up valuable space on your C drive and can slow down your system's performance.

To uninstall programs, follow these steps:

  1. Press the Windows key + I to open the Settings app.
  2. Click on the "Apps" option.
  3. Select the program you want to uninstall and click on the "Uninstall" button.

Once you have uninstalled the programs, restart your computer to complete the process.

Step 4: Clean up your Registry

The Windows Registry is a database that stores configuration settings and options for Windows-based systems. Over time, the registry can become cluttered with invalid entries and broken links, which can slow down your system's performance.

You can use third-party software, such as CCleaner or Auslogics Registry Cleaner, to clean up your registry and remove invalid entries.

To use CCleaner to clean up your registry, follow these steps:

  1. Open CCleaner and click on the "Registry" option.
  2. Click on the "Scan for Issues" button.
  3. Once the scan is complete, select the invalid entries you want to remove and click on the "Fix Selected Issues" button.

Step 5: Disable Hibernation

Hibernation is a feature in Windows that allows you to save the current state of your system to the hard drive and turn off the computer. This feature can take up a significant amount of space on your C drive.

To disable hibernation, follow these steps:

  1. Open the Command Prompt as an administrator by right-clicking on the Start menu and selecting "Command Prompt (Admin)".
  2. Type "powercfg -h off" and press Enter. This will disable hibernation and free up space on your C drive.

Step 6: Move Files to Another Drive

If you have files, such as photos or videos, that are taking up a lot of space on your C drive, you can move them to another drive to free up space. You can use the built-in File Explorer tool to move files to another drive.

To move files to another drive, follow these steps:

  1. Open File Explorer.
  2. Navigate to the folder containing the files you want to move.
  3. Select the files you want to move.
  4. Right-click on the selected files and select "Cut".
  5. Navigate to the drive where you want to move the files.
  6. Right-click on a space in the destination folder and select "Paste".

Once the files are moved to the new drive, you can delete them from your C drive to free up space.

Step 7: Use Storage Sense

Windows 11 has a built-in feature called Storage Sense, which can help you automatically free up space on your C drive. This feature can remove temporary files, previous versions of Windows, and files in your recycle bin that have been there for over 30 days.

To use Storage Sense, follow these steps:

  1. Press the Windows key + I to open the Settings app.
  2. Click on the "System" option.
  3. Click on the "Storage" option.
  4. Toggle the "Storage Sense" switch to the "On" position.
  5. Configure the settings for Storage Sense based on your preferences.

Storage Sense can help you free up space on your C drive without manually deleting files.
